Output 3fb17b336590838cfd081dfa73cb1e414b2c96889ceb286ff989efd81b252933:15

value
4990591
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 efb31f6403a1fac60abe32a81f78f706340842bc OP_EQUALVERIFY OP_CHECKSIG
address
Lh5NLicc6CBcCTTftgsqRBpx8B4cV4Nw5v
transaction
3fb17b336590838cfd081dfa73cb1e414b2c96889ceb286ff989efd81b252933
spent
true